This vintage conceptual packaging system, designed to promote Champion Papers’ Kromekote line, may be 42 years old but has a strength in simplicity that stands the test of time.

Designed in 1969 by Champion Papers / James Miho, Creative Director.

Colour Mania, published by Victionary, showcases a collection of design work and the little pixels that compose the big pictures that shape the characters in our everyday life.

Taking a glance at a rambling collection of works, extensively covering campaigns, illustrations, branding, packaging, products and more, Colour Mania manifests how unicolour designs draw on the essence of nine colours and a rainbow tone, and project powerful impacts in an era ablaze with all sorts of hues. A cluster of designers from all around the globe would articulate how colours connect to them in every sense alongside their designs showcased in ten colour categories and the composition of every one of them.
